Which of the following expressions will be true if the
given expression ′S > T ≥ U < V < W′ is definitely true? In these questions, relationship between different elements is shown in the statements. These statements are followed by five conclusions. Read the statements and then decide which of the following conclusion follow from the given statements.Solution
S > T ≥ U < V < W     No relationship can be established between S and V. Hence option 1 is not correct. S > T ≥ U < V < W     W > U. Hence option 2 is not correct. S > T ≥ U < V < W     No relationship can be established between T and V. Hence option 3 is not correct. S > T ≥ U < V < W      S > U. Hence option 4 is correct. S > T ≥ U < V < W      No relationship can be established between T and W. Hence option 5 is not correct.
